Yobe Govt, SOLID Project commence Comprehensive infrastructure Feasibility Assessment.

By Yusuf Bukar Biriri.

The Yobe State Government in collaboration with Solutions for the Internally Displaced Persons and Host Communities (SOLID) Project has launched a full-scale feasibility assessment for major road infrastructure investments across the State, starting from Damaturu. 

In a statement made available to newsmen by the information and communication officer of the project Ali Musa Yawale said the exercise reflects the leadership and strategic foresight of His Excellency, Governor Mai Mala Buni CON, COMN, whose commitment to modernize and upgrade urban infrastructure, and expand economic opportunities for both IDPs and host communities across the state. 

A team of Engineering, Social, and Environmental experts and consultants, working alongside the SOLID team, undertake technical reviews, project screening, field assessments, and stakeholder consultation to validate and refine the proposed interventions. 

The process ensures that SOLID investment is grounded in sound engineering, environmental sustainability, and social inclusion principles. 

Under the Yobe State Government and His Excellency’s policy direction, the SOLID Project remains aligned with the broader vision of building a resilient, modern, and economically vibrant communities. 

The Project, together with the Yobe State Government will ensure strong institutional coordination enabling timely activities delivery, and ensuring that all proposed interventions are fully assessed and planned to deliver quality outcomes.

The feasibility assessment is expected to produce critical deliverables that will ensure full adherence to engineering specifications, environmental safeguards, and social protection standards, including stakeholder engagement, risk mitigation, and community safety measures.

These assessment findings will shape SOLID-supported infrastructure to meet high standards of quality, sustainability, and community relevance.
